Butler: Marilyn Louise Nelson (Beebe) left this life peacefully May 28,
2019 at the age of 87, her son Dennis Nelson by her side. She was born in Auburn on January 28, 1932 to John and Mary (Hills) Beebe, Marilyn was the second of six children.
Marilyn loved her Family, Square Dancing, Euchre, Crocheting, Country Music, Gospel Music and Bible Study. One of her deep passions was in helping others and received numerous awards for her volunteer efforts at Church, The Filling Station, RSVP and United Way. A Sunday School Teacher for over 40 years she touched the hearts and lives of so many in DeKalb County.
She left behind her sister; Lois Douglas of Portage, MI. Three sons; Steven Melchi, Michael Melchi both of Branson, MO., and Dennis Nelson of Auburn, IN. Five grandchildren; Eric Melchi of Angola, Lance Melchi of Garrett, Jodi Melchi of Pensecola FL. Chandler Nelson of Searcy, AR. And Alexandria Nelson of Jacksonville, FL.
Marilyn was preceded in death by both parents, stepfather Guy Shatto, brother Ronald Beebe of Garrett, IN., Gerald Beebe of Winter Haven, FL., as well as sisters Marcielle Mowery and Beverly Lower both formerly of Angola.
